Summary

In Bouncy Castle for Java before 1.85, the IESEngine in stream mode allows MAC forgery via length-dependent KDF split. This issue also affects LTS before 2.73.12.

Risk Assessment

An attacker can forge a message authentication code (MAC), potentially compromising the integrity and authenticity of transmitted data.

Recommendation

Upgrade Bouncy Castle to version 1.85 or later (for the regular version) and to 2.73.12 or later (for LTS).
